【技术实现步骤摘要】
本申请涉及计算机,尤其涉及一种限流方法、任务处理系统、限流器、存储介质及程序产品。
技术介绍
1、随着互联网技术的发展,网络业务流量与日俱增。
2、目前,大部分业务系统在高并发情况下容易产生拥堵,导致执行效率下降,甚至导致业务系统崩溃。
3、为了保证业务系统的可靠性和响应能力,亟需提供一种有效的限流方案。
技术实现思路
1、鉴于上述问题,提出了本申请以提供一种解决上述问题或至少部分地解决上述问题的限流方法、任务处理系统、限流器、存储介质及程序产品。
2、本申请的第一方面,提供一种应用于任务处理系统的限流方法,所述任务处理系统包括限流器、任务队列和任务执行模块;所述方法,包括:
3、所述限流器根据所述任务处理系统的运行状态数据,确定目标限流策略;
4、所述任务执行模块按照预设频率向所述限流器发送许可请求,所述许可请求用于请求获取从所述任务队列提取任务的许可;
5、所述限流器接收到所述许可请求后,按照所述目标限流策略确定是
...【技术保护点】
1.一种应用于任务处理系统的限流方法,其特征在于,所述任务处理系统包括限流器、任务队列和任务执行模块;所述方法,包括:
2.根据权利要求1所述的方法,其特征在于,所述限流器根据所述任务处理系统的运行状态数据,确定目标限流策略,包括:
3.根据权利要求1所述的方法,其特征在于,根据所述任务处理系统的运行状态数据,确定目标限流策略,包括:
4.根据权利要求1至3中任一项所述的方法,其特征在于,所述任务处理系统还包括任务队列管理模块;
5.根据权利要求4所述的方法,其特征在于,还包括:
6.根据权利要求5所述的方法
...【技术特征摘要】
1.一种应用于任务处理系统的限流方法,其特征在于,所述任务处理系统包括限流器、任务队列和任务执行模块;所述方法,包括:
2.根据权利要求1所述的方法,其特征在于,所述限流器根据所述任务处理系统的运行状态数据,确定目标限流策略,包括:
3.根据权利要求1所述的方法,其特征在于,根据所述任务处理系统的运行状态数据,确定目标限流策略,包括:
4.根据权利要求1至3中任一项所述的方法,其特征在于,所述任务处理系统还包括任务队列管理模块;
5.根据权利要求4所述的方法,其特征在于,还包括:
6.根据权利要求5所述的方法,其特征在于,当所述任务队列的填充率大于或等于预设阈值时,所述任务队列管理模块按照预设的...
【专利技术属性】
技术研发人员:刘艳玲,
申请(专利权)人:北京五八信息技术有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。